The Current State of GTA 6 Development
Rockstar Games officially confirmed GTA 6’s development in February 2022, ending years of speculation and marking the beginning of a new era for the franchise. The announcement came via a simple tweet that sent shockwaves through the gaming community, confirming that “active development for the next entry in the Grand Theft Auto series is well underway.” This confirmation, while brief, represented a pivotal moment for fans who had been waiting since GTA 5’s release in 2013.
The development of GTA 6 has reportedly been one of Rockstar’s most ambitious projects to date. Industry insiders suggest that the game has been in various stages of development since 2014, with the team expanding significantly in recent years. The scale of the project is said to dwarf previous Rockstar titles, with reports indicating that thousands of developers across multiple studios are working on bringing this vision to life.
Following the initial announcement, Rockstar has been characteristically tight-lipped about specific details. However, the massive September 2022 leak, which saw over 90 videos of early development footage surface online, gave fans an unprecedented glimpse into the game’s development. While Rockstar condemned the leak and the footage represented an early build, it confirmed many rumors about the game’s setting and features.

Platforms and Availability
GTA 6 is confirmed to be in development for PlayStation 5 and Xbox Series X/S, marking Rockstar’s first game built exclusively for current-generation hardware. This decision allows the developers to fully utilize the advanced capabilities of these consoles, including faster loading times via SSD technology, enhanced graphics with ray tracing, and more complex game systems that weren’t possible on previous hardware.
The PC version situation remains a significant question mark for many fans. Historically, Rockstar has delayed PC releases of their major titles, with GTA 5 arriving on PC roughly 18 months after the console launch. While no official announcement has been made regarding a PC version of GTA 6, it seems likely that Rockstar will follow a similar pattern, prioritizing console releases before bringing the game to PC with enhanced features and modding capabilities.
Regarding last-generation consoles (PlayStation 4 and Xbox One), all indications suggest that GTA 6 will not be available on these platforms. The technical requirements and ambitions for the game appear to exceed what these older consoles can handle. This decision, while disappointing for some, allows Rockstar to fully realize their vision without being constrained by decade-old hardware limitations.

What We Know About GTA 6 So Far
While Rockstar has been secretive about GTA 6, various leaks, reports, and industry analysis have painted a picture of what players can expect. The game is reportedly set in a fictional version of Miami (Vice City) and surrounding areas, marking a return to the beloved location from 2002’s GTA: Vice City. The setting will allegedly feature a modern-day timeline with an evolving world that changes over time.
Multiple protagonists are expected to return, with credible reports suggesting players will control two main characters, including the series’ first female protagonist. This dual-protagonist system would build upon GTA 5’s three-character approach while potentially offering new narrative and gameplay possibilities. The story is rumored to involve a Bonnie and Clyde-inspired narrative, though Rockstar has not confirmed any plot details.
The game world is said to be the most ambitious Rockstar has ever created, with reports suggesting it will feature multiple cities and a vast countryside. The level of detail and interactivity is expected to surpass even Red Dead Redemption 2’s impressive world, with more enterable buildings, dynamic events, and a living ecosystem that responds to player actions. These ambitions explain the extended development time and the decision to focus on current-generation hardware.
